Who is paying for and spreading the fertiliser, is the water mains or borehole, is it well fenced, all things to factor into the cost, most grazing agreements are done by the acre and set from March to October or there abouts. Calves won't stay calves for long so therefor will eat more and drink more. Have you got facilities to tb test the cattle should the matter arise.
